  • Champion UK jockey hit with massive ban

    British Champion jockey Oisin Murphy, who has won the Jockey’s Championship there for the last three years, has been handed a total of fourteen months suspension by an independent disciplinary panel of the British Horseracing Authority (BHA).   • Kentucky Derby winner disqualified from the race

    In a steward’s ruling on Monday, the 2021 Kentucky Derby winner Medina Spirit has been disqualified from the race and Hall Of Fame trainer Bob Baffert has been suspended for ninety days and fined $7 500.   • Mark Walker back in NZ and raring to go

    Trainer Mark Walker is back in New Zealand and raring to go. Walker spent eleven years in Singapore and his distinguished career includes four Trainer Premierships in that racing jurisdiction, as well as the five New Zealand Trainer’s Premierships he achieved before relocating to Singapore.
